Cost of Living in Pryluki - Updated Prices & Insights

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ends around $782 per month with rent, or $413 for everyday expenses alone.

A couple spends around $1,196 per month with rent, or $835 for everyday expenses alone.

A family of three spends around $1,610 per month with rent, or $1,257 without housing.

Overall, Pryluki is about 44% below the global median. Within Europe, costs are well below average (56% lower) – one of the most affordable options in the region.

What are the monthly living expenses in Pryluki as of 2026?
For 2026, a single person in Pryluki should plan on about $782 per month with rent, or $413 without housing. That covers a moderate lifestyle – food, utilities, transport, and some leisure – at current local prices.

Is Pryluki a good place to find cheap rent?
Rent is one of Pryluki's biggest advantages – 1-bedroom apartments range from $205 to $264 per month, and even central neighborhoods stay accessible on modest incomes. Cheap housing frees up cash for everything else.
